If I tell you "World War I", you immediately think of poilus wading in muddy trenches, crushed by shells, Verdun, Tannenberg, broken faces, in short, everything that happened between 1914 and 1918 in Europe and in the colonies to end up with the disastrous toll of 18 million dead. And yet, it is not this war that I am going to talk to you about today but another one, older, much less known but which probably is the real first world war in the sense that the fights took place all over the world, involving all kinds of peoples and which had very important consequences for the following centuries.
Come on, let's go back 250 years to the 18th century, when the king of France is called Louis XV.

➤➤➤ Read more:
--------------------------------------------
- DZIEMBOWSKI (Edmond), The Seven Years' War, Paris, Tempus, 2018, 800 p. (12 €)
- The translation of an English reference work:
DULL (Jonathan R.), The Seven Years' War: naval, political and diplomatic history, Bécherel, Les Perséides, 2009, 536 p. (35 €)
- If you like spy stories and want to find out what it was like at that time, you can read :
GENET (Stéphane), Les espions des Lumières, Paris, Nouveau Monde, 2013, 511 p. (26 €)
- For New France, there is in particular:
VEYSSIÈRE (Laurent) and FONCK (Bertrand), La guerre de Sept ans en Nouvelle France, Montreal, Septentrion, 2016, 400 p. (23,92 €)

🎬 On film:
- "The Last of the Mohicans" with Daniel Day-Lewis (about the fighting in North America with a pro-English perspective) (1992)
- "Barry Lyndon" by Stanley Kubrick (1975) with the beginning of the film taking place during the Seven Years War with beautiful battle reenactments.
